NVMe SSD Buying Guide: Speed Grades Explained Simply
Shopping for an NVMe SSD feels a lot like ordering coffee in 2024. You just want something fast, but suddenly you’re staring at a menu full of PCIe generations, sequential read speeds, DRAM vs. HMB, and TLC vs. QLC. The jargon is thick, and most of it doesn’t matter nearly as much as manufacturers want you to believe.
I’ve tested and recommended dozens of NVMe drives over the past few years, and I can tell you this with confidence: most people overspend on speed they’ll never notice. But some people genuinely need the fastest drives available. The trick is figuring out which camp you’re in before you hand over your money.
This guide will break down exactly what the different speed grades mean in plain English, explain when faster actually matters, and point you toward the best drives at each tier so you can make a smart purchase without second-guessing yourself.
What Is NVMe, and Why Does It Matter?
NVMe stands for Non-Volatile Memory Express. It’s a communication protocol designed specifically for flash storage. Before NVMe, SSDs used the SATA interface, which was originally built for spinning hard drives. SATA maxes out at about 550 MB/s, and no matter how fast the flash chips are, that bottleneck stays in place.
NVMe drives connect through the M.2 slot on your motherboard using PCIe lanes instead of SATA. This removes the bottleneck entirely, allowing modern SSDs to hit speeds that would’ve seemed absurd just a few years ago. We’re talking 3,500 MB/s, 7,000 MB/s, and even beyond 14,000 MB/s with the latest generation.
Every NVMe drive is faster than every SATA drive. That part is simple. The confusing part is understanding the differences between NVMe drives, because those differences range from enormous to completely irrelevant depending on what you’re doing with your computer.
PCIe Generations Explained: Gen 3, Gen 4, and Gen 5
The PCIe generation is the single biggest factor determining an NVMe drive’s maximum speed. Think of it like highway lanes. Each new generation roughly doubles the available bandwidth.
PCIe Gen 3
Gen 3 NVMe drives top out at roughly 3,500 MB/s for sequential reads. These were the first mainstream NVMe drives, and they’re still perfectly capable for everyday computing. If you’re browsing the web, working in Office apps, gaming, or even doing light photo editing, a Gen 3 drive handles all of it without breaking a sweat.
Popular Gen 3 drives include models like the WD Blue SN570 and Kingston NV2. They’re the most affordable NVMe options and represent the best value for general-purpose use.
PCIe Gen 4
Gen 4 doubles the theoretical bandwidth, pushing sequential reads up to about 7,000 MB/s on the fastest models. This is currently the sweet spot for most buyers. The drives are mature, widely available, and the price gap between Gen 3 and Gen 4 has shrunk considerably.
The Samsung 990 Pro and the WD Black SN850X represent the top end of Gen 4. For most people building or upgrading a PC today, Gen 4 is where I’d recommend spending your money.

Samsung 990 Pro 2TB NVMe SSD
The best all-around Gen 4 drive with top-tier speeds, excellent endurance ratings, and proven reliability.
PCIe Gen 5
Gen 5 is the newest generation, and it’s a beast on paper. Sequential reads can exceed 14,000 MB/s. But there are trade-offs right now. Gen 5 drives run hotter (many require bulky heatsinks), consume more power, and carry a significant price premium. The selection is also limited compared to Gen 4.
Drives like the Crucial T705 and Samsung 990 EVO Plus are pushing this technology forward, but for most consumers, Gen 5 is overkill in 2024. Content creators working with massive video files and enterprise users with specific workloads will benefit. Everyone else can wait for prices to drop and thermals to improve.
Speed Ratings: What the Numbers Actually Mean
Every NVMe drive gets marketed with big, impressive numbers. Let’s decode what they mean and, more importantly, which ones you should care about.
Sequential Read/Write Speeds
These are the headline numbers you see on the box. “Up to 7,000 MB/s read!” sounds incredible, and it is, when you’re transferring a single large file. Sequential speeds measure how fast the drive can read or write data in a continuous stream, like copying a 50 GB video file from one location to another.
For most day-to-day tasks, you’ll rarely hit these peak speeds. They matter most for large file transfers, video editing timelines, and loading very large datasets.
Random Read/Write Speeds (IOPS)
This is the spec most people should pay attention to. Random IOPS (Input/Output Operations Per Second) measures how quickly the drive handles lots of small, scattered data requests. That’s what actually happens when you boot your OS, launch applications, multitask, or load game levels.
A drive with slightly lower sequential speeds but excellent random performance will feel faster in daily use than a drive with jaw-dropping sequential numbers but mediocre random I/O. The Samsung 990 Pro, for example, offers up to 1,400K random read IOPS, which is part of why it feels so snappy in practice.
Sustained vs. Burst Speeds
Here’s where manufacturers get sneaky. Most NVMe drives use an SLC cache, a portion of the drive that temporarily operates in a faster mode to handle bursts of write activity. When you’re copying a handful of files, the drive screams along at advertised speeds. But during extended writes (like copying 200 GB of data at once), the SLC cache fills up, and write speeds can plummet dramatically.
Budget drives often drop to 500 MB/s or lower once the cache is exhausted. Premium drives maintain much higher sustained speeds. If you regularly move large amounts of data, this distinction matters a lot. Check independent reviews on sites like Tom’s Hardware or TechPowerUp for sustained write benchmarks before buying.
NAND Types: TLC vs. QLC
The type of flash memory inside an NVMe drive affects its speed, endurance, and price.
- TLC (Triple-Level Cell) stores 3 bits per cell. It offers a good balance of speed, endurance, and cost. Most mid-range and high-end NVMe drives use TLC NAND. This is what I recommend for most buyers.
- QLC (Quad-Level Cell) stores 4 bits per cell. It’s cheaper to manufacture, which means lower prices, but it comes with reduced write endurance and slower sustained write speeds. QLC drives are fine for secondary storage or light-use systems, but I’d avoid them as a primary drive for heavy workloads.
You generally won’t see NAND type printed in big letters on the product page. You’ll need to check the specs sheet or read reviews. As a rule of thumb, if a drive seems surprisingly affordable for its capacity, it’s probably QLC.
DRAM vs. DRAM-less vs. HMB
NVMe drives use a mapping table to track where data is stored on the NAND chips. How this table is handled affects performance.
- DRAM cache: The drive has its own dedicated memory chip to store the mapping table. This delivers the most consistent performance, especially under heavy workloads. Premium drives like the Samsung 990 Pro and WD Black SN850X include DRAM.
- HMB (Host Memory Buffer): The drive borrows a small portion of your system RAM to store the mapping table. This works surprisingly well for consumer workloads and keeps costs down. Drives like the WD Blue SN580 use HMB effectively.
- DRAM-less (no HMB): The cheapest drives skip both options. Performance can stutter under heavy multitasking or sustained loads. I’d avoid these for boot drives.
For a general-use PC, an HMB drive is perfectly fine. If you’re building a workstation or doing professional content creation, spend a bit more for a drive with a proper DRAM cache.
Which Speed Grade Do You Actually Need?
This is the most important section of this guide. Let me be direct about who needs what.
Basic Computing, Web Browsing, Office Work
A Gen 3 NVMe drive with 1TB capacity is all you need. You won’t notice the difference between a Gen 3 and Gen 5 drive for these tasks. Save your money for a nicer monitor or more RAM. Something like the WD Blue SN570 will serve you well for years.
Gaming
Gaming is where NVMe marketing gets aggressive, but the truth is nuanced. Game load times barely differ between Gen 3 and Gen 4 in most titles. The exceptions are games using DirectStorage on PC, which is still in its infancy. A solid Gen 4 drive is the smart pick for gamers because it gives you headroom for future DirectStorage titles without paying the Gen 5 premium.
The WD Black SN850X remains my top recommendation for a gaming-focused NVMe drive. It’s fast, reliable, and comes in capacities up to 4TB for those growing game libraries.
WD Black SN850X 2TB NVMe SSD
Excellent Gen 4 gaming drive with optional heatsink and consistently strong real-world performance.
Content Creation and Video Editing
If you’re editing 4K or 8K video, working with RAW photo files in Lightroom, or compiling large software projects, you’ll actually benefit from faster sequential and sustained write speeds. A high-end Gen 4 drive is the minimum I’d recommend. Gen 5 starts making sense here if your motherboard supports it and your budget allows.
For video editors specifically, pay close attention to sustained write speeds. You need a drive that won’t throttle during long ingest sessions. The Samsung 990 Pro excels here, and so does the Crucial T700 if you want to step up to Gen 5.
General Upgraders (Replacing an Old SATA SSD or Hard Drive)
If you’re upgrading from a SATA SSD or, especially, a mechanical hard drive, literally any NVMe drive will feel like a revelation. Don’t overthink it. Grab a well-reviewed Gen 3 or entry-level Gen 4 drive in the capacity you need, and enjoy the massive improvement.
Capacity Matters More Than Speed
I’ll say this plainly: for most people, buying a larger drive at a lower speed grade is smarter than buying a smaller drive at a higher speed grade. A 2TB Gen 3 drive will serve you better than a 500GB Gen 5 drive in almost every real-world scenario.
Modern operating systems, games, and applications keep growing. Windows 11 with a few major games installed can easily eat through 1TB. I recommend 2TB as the sweet spot for a primary drive in 2024. If budget is tight, 1TB is the absolute minimum I’d go with.
SK Hynix Platinum P41 2TB NVMe SSD
Often overlooked but one of the best Gen 4 drives available, with exceptional real-world performance and efficiency.
Quick Compatibility Check Before You Buy
Before adding any NVMe drive to your cart, verify a few things:
- Does your motherboard have an M.2 slot? Most motherboards from 2018 onward have at least one. Check your manual or the manufacturer’s website.
- What PCIe generation does your M.2 slot support? A Gen 5 drive will work in a Gen 3 slot, but it’ll run at Gen 3 speeds. You won’t damage anything, but you’ll waste money on speed you can’t access.
- Is it a PCIe or SATA M.2 slot? Some older boards have M.2 slots that only support SATA. An NVMe drive won’t work in a SATA-only M.2 slot. Again, your motherboard manual is the definitive source.
- Do you need a heatsink? Many motherboards include M.2 heatsinks. If yours doesn’t, consider a drive that comes with one, or pick up an aftermarket heatsink. This is especially important for Gen 5 drives.
My Top Picks by Category
- Best budget NVMe: WD Blue SN570 (Gen 3, great for everyday use)
- Best value Gen 4: SK Hynix Platinum P41 (excellent all-around performance)
- Best for gaming: WD Black SN850X (fast, reliable, available in large capacities)
- Best for content creation: Samsung 990 Pro (top-tier sustained performance with DRAM)
- Best Gen 5 (for early adopters): Crucial T700 (blazing fast, bring a heatsink)
Frequently Asked Questions
Will a Gen 5 NVMe SSD make my games load faster than a Gen 4 drive?
In most current games, no
